报错TypeError: Expected Ptr<cv::UMat> for argument 'src'

其他开发语言 > 汇编语言 [问题点数:50分]
等级
本版专家分:0
结帖率 0%
qq_41588770

等级:

python3调用opencv报错TypeError: Expected cv::UMat for argument 'src'

python3调用opencv报错TypeError: Expected cv::UMat for argument 'src’ 由升级python2 升级到python3版本后,安装opencv执行之前代码,发现报错TypeError: Expected cv::UMat for argumentsrc’,在网上搜索...

Python cv2 报错 TypeError: Expected Ptrcv::UMatfor argumentsrc

print(np.array(img)) 发现 数据为 True 或 False,需要对应转换为255,0

python3调用opencv报错TypeError: Expected Ptr<cv::UMat> for argument 'array'

## python3调用opencv报错TypeError: Expected cv::UMat for argument 'array’ ``` def measure_object(image): gray = cv.cvtColor(image, cv.COLOR_RGBA2GRAY) ret, binary = cv.threshold(gray, 0, 255,...

调用python opencv报错TypeError: Expected cv::UMat for argument 'src'

报错如题。 网上说是什么opencv和python的版本不匹配,但是我发现有可能并不是这个原因。 如果你碰到了这个问题,先康康代码中有没有阈值操作的函数cv2.threshold,如果有的话,要记得该函数的返回值有两个,而有...

TypeError: Expected Ptrcv::UMatfor argumentsrc

TypeError: Expected Ptr<cv::UMat> for argument 'src' 我定位到的原因是图片的路径有问题,最后有一个换行‘\n’, 读到的文件为空,所以报这个问题,有其他原因导致这个问题的,小伙伴们可以在评论区补充。...

TypeError: Expected cv::UMat for argument 'img'

img = img.astype(np.uint8)

Pyhton opencv报错 TypeError: Expected cv::UMat for argument src

TypeError: Expected Ptr<cv::UMat> for argument 'src' stft = cv2.resize(Zxx, (dst_width, dst_height)) TypeError: Expected Ptr<cv::UMat> for argument 'src' 在使用stft的输出进行resize时报...

python3使用imshow函数出现错误TypeError: Expected cv::UMat for argument 'mat'怎么改?

def show(self, frame): cv2.imshow(self._windowName, frame) ``` ``` 是什么原因呢?感觉imshow要的两个参数都有了,网上好像很少人遇到这个问题,没有搜到可解决的方案

TypeError: Expected Ptr cv::UMat for argument '%s'

TypeError: Expected Ptr<cv::UMat> for argument '%s' 详细错误如下: Traceback (most recent call last): File "D:/gitProject/ocr_screenRecognition/antiMissing/OperationTicket.py", line 119, in ...

OpenCV的python接口版本高出现“TypeError: Expected cv::UMat for argumentsrc

在运行调用cv2的程序时,出现了下面的报错: 经过搜索发现是opencv版本过高(opencv-python版本4.+)导致,降低opencv的版本即可: pip install opencv-python==3.4.2.16

opencv python cv2.threshold()函数报错 TypeError: Expected cv::UMat for argument 'mat'

原来cv2.threshold()函数有俩返回值,我这只用了一个接收。。。 改成俩就好了: 参考文章1:图像阈值处理cv2.threshold()函数(python) 参考文章2:python opencv cv2.threshold() (将固定级别的阈值应用于每个...

报错TypeError: Expected Ptrcv::UMatfor argumentsrc

报错TypeError: Expected Ptrcv::UMat for argumentsrc’ 欢迎使用Markdown编辑器 你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Markdown编辑器, 可以仔细阅读这篇文章,了解...

opencv python cv2.imdecode()函数报错TypeError: Expected cv::UMat for argument 'buf'

原因:data_total是<class ‘bytes’>类型的, imdecode()函数貌似没法解,它貌似只能解numpy数组...参见:python opencv cv2.imdecode()函数(从内存中的缓冲区读取图像) 然后改成numpy数组就好了: ...

TypeError: Expected cv::UMat for argument src

TypeError: Expected cv::UMat for argument src 在这里插入图片描述](https://img-blog.csdnimg.cn/20200709235751193.png) 今天在学习CV时运行以上代码时遇到错误: TypeError: Expected Ptr<cv::UMat> for ...

固定阈值threshold Expected cv::UMat for argument 'mat'

出错的原因是左边少了一个变量名。 你的写法可能是这样: 正确的应该是: 加上那个变量名(后面用不着,但这里不加会报错)就好了。

python3+opencv 4.3.0 使用cv.rectangle时报出TypeError: Expected Ptrcv::UMatfor argument ‘img

将传入cv2.rectangle()的第一个参数先使用cv2.UMat().get()方法转化一下类型,像这样: img = cv2.UMat(img).get() cv2.rectangle(img, (x1, y1), (x2, y2), (B, G, R), line_width) 使用cv2.UMat(img).get()后,这...

关于OpenCV版本问题带来的两个小错误

写写代码,跑跑程序,出现两个小错误,解决之。 (1)cv2.morphologyEx mask=cv2.morphologyEx...TypeError: Expected cv::UMat for argument 'kernel' (2)cv2.findContours _,countours0,hierarchy=cv2....

OpenCV报错Expected Ptrcv::UMatfor argument ‘%s‘解决办法

OpenCV报错Expected Ptr<cv::UMat> for argument '%s'解决办法

python怎么解决 TypeError: Expected Ptr for argument '%s' 问题

class vide(object): ... TypeError: Expected Ptr<cv::UMat> for argument '%s' ** 请问怎么解决上述问题** **![图片说明](https://img-ask.csdn.net/upload/202006/26/1593161743_710750.png)

解决:TypeError: Expected cv::UMat for argument ‘img

问题:TypeError: Expected cv::UMat for argument ‘img’ 代码:cap = cv2.VideoCapture(0) cap.set(3, 640) cap.set(4, 480) img = cap.read() cv2.imshow(‘img’, img) 报错TypeError: Expected cv::UMat for...

opencv-python 中文显示在图像上

opencv-python 中文显示在图像上 opencv只能在图像上输出英文字符,不支持汉字。可以和PIL一起使用实现在...要注意图像颜色通道排列的转化cv2.cvtColor(img, cv2.COLOR_BGR2RGB)。 2)opencv读取完图像存储格式是n...

运行程序出错

Expected Ptrcv::UMat for argument ‘%s’ 在运行python关于opencv时出现该错误,修改措施,我忘了对图片进行灰度化操作,灰度化后,程序可运行。 灰度化: image1 = cv2.cvtColor(image1, cv2.COLOR_RGB2GRAY) ....

Opencv 错误总结(一)

RuntimeError: Expected object of scalar type Float but got scalar type Double for argument #4 'mat1’ 这个错误是由于本该是float类型的输入,却成了double的输入,我们只需要修改下输入类型即可 代码: ...

使用python语言将8位的数字图像转换为24位暨相关报错信息的解决方法

Index 目录索引 ...ValueError: Error when checking input: expected input_1 to have 4 dimensions, but got array with shape (0, 1) 或者会出现这种错误信息: ValueError: Error when checking i...

emgucv for untiy 的操作(一)

emgucv 在unity下的操作。 读取照片进行图像处理,注意移动端和PC端的区别: 移动端:Resources文件夹进行读取操作。 UMat img1=imageProcesModule.loadLocalpicture(“test”); 这样导出APK才能进行图像处理。...

如何使用TensorFlow mobile部署模型到移动设备

https://blog.csdn.net/j2iayu7y/article/details/81040060

视频逐帧读取并保存至指定文件夹(opencv之python描述)

opencv遇到的问题: 原代码中读取每帧图片的代码行为: frame = video.read() 报错如下: cv2.imencode('.jpg', frame)[1].tofile(img_file) TypeError: Expected Ptr<cv::UMat> for ar...

深度学习框架安装及BUG总结(持续更新......)

1、装好cuda9.0,将cudnn7的文件拷到对应位置 2、安装anaconda,安装anaconda时选择添加环境变量复选框 3、安装pytorch,使用下载好的镜像 进入anaconda,conda create --name pytorch-gpu python=3.6 (TensorFlow...

VC API常用函数简单例子大全.doc

VC API常用函数简单例子大全第一个:FindWindow根据窗口类名或窗口标题名来获得窗口的句柄 4 第二个:SendMessage根据窗口句柄发送一个消息给窗口 4 第三个:GetCursorPos获取鼠标当前位置(屏幕) 6 ...

cv2滚动条随视频播放滚动

官方文档: VideoCaptureProperties 找了很久都没有python-opencv添加滚动条到视频中的资料,无奈翻官方文档结合C++的资料写了... videoCapture.set(cv2.CAP_PROP_POS_MSEC, pos * 1000) # 当前时间=总帧数/帧率,...

相关热词 c#用函数打印菱形 c# 文件名合法 c# 枚举名称 c# out ref c#五子棋人机 c# ef 事务删除 c# this 属性 c#注册代码没有数据库 c#限定时间范围 c#控件跟随窗口大小变化